CY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

328 of the 4,018 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cypress Semiconductor (CY)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$4.33B — up 25% from $3.46B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 58 funds opened new CY positions and 45 closed out — a net gain of 13 holders — while 127 added to existing stakes and 113 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$350M. The largest seller was Three Bays Capital, exiting entirely with an estimated $60.8M sold.
